patch-2.3.48 linux/arch/mips64/boot/Makefile

Next file: linux/arch/mips64/config.in
Previous file: linux/arch/mips64/arc/tree.c
Back to the patch index
Back to the overall index

diff -u --recursive --new-file v2.3.47/linux/arch/mips64/boot/Makefile linux/arch/mips64/boot/Makefile
@@ -0,0 +1,43 @@
+# $Id: Makefile,v 1.2 1999/12/04 03:59:00 ralf Exp $
+#
+# This file is subject to the terms and conditions of the GNU General Public
+# License.  See the file "COPYING" in the main directory of this archive
+# for more details.
+#
+# Copyright (C) 1995, 1998, 1999 by Ralf Baechle
+#
+
+.S.s:
+	$(CPP) $(CFLAGS) $< -o $*.s
+.S.o:
+	$(CC) $(CFLAGS) -c $< -o $*.o
+
+#
+# Some DECstations need all possible sections of an ECOFF executable
+#
+ifdef CONFIG_DECSTATION
+  E2EFLAGS = -a
+else
+  E2EFLAGS =
+endif
+
+all: vmlinux.ecoff addinitrd
+
+vmlinux.ecoff:	$(CONFIGURE) elf2ecoff $(TOPDIR)/vmlinux
+	./elf2ecoff $(TOPDIR)/vmlinux vmlinux.ecoff $(E2EFLAGS)
+
+elf2ecoff: elf2ecoff.c
+	$(HOSTCC) -o $@ $^
+
+addinitrd: addinitrd.c
+	$(HOSTCC) -o $@ $^
+
+# Don't build dependencies, this may die if $(CC) isn't gcc
+dep:
+
+clean:
+	rm -f vmlinux.ecoff
+
+dummy:
+
+include $(TOPDIR)/Rules.make

FUNET's LINUX-ADM group, linux-adm@nic.funet.fi
TCL-scripts by Sam Shen (who was at: slshen@lbl.gov)